Guebly and its founder Adnane Kerd, a lifelong enthusiast of Swiss timekeeping, founded Guebly to express everything he admired in watchmaking: elegance, mechanical complexity, exceptional finishing and honest design. Named after a Mediterranean wind, the brand reflects his cultural roots and the desire to create a lasting impression in independent horology.

His latest creation, the CH1 Rétrograde, is a bold follow-up to the 2023 debut Prologue model. Limited to 80 pieces, the new watch blends technical sophistication with refined design, and represents Kerd’s transformation from collector to watchmaker.

The CH1 Rétrograde features a 42mm grade 5 titanium case with 23 sculpted facets, designed in collaboration with renowned watch architect Éric Giroud. The silver dial is hand-guilloché to mimic desert dunes and fitted with a retrograde seconds display, sweeping 120° and resetting every 30 seconds. The retrograde appliqué is adorned with champlevé Grand Feu enamel for an artisanal touch.

Powering the watch is the caliber 21.31, a reworked micro-rotor movement. It includes a 5N gold (soon-to-be platinum) micro-rotor, titanium bridges and plates, and an impressive 70-hour power reserve. All 217 components are hand-finished by master craftsmen, featuring bevels, snailing, graining, and mirror-polished details.
